@@ -61,11 +81,24 @@ Streaming Server Options:
     -cid, --cluster_id  <cluster ID> Cluster ID (default: test-cluster)
     -st,  --store <type>             Store type: MEMORY|FILE (default: MEMORY)
           --dir <directory>          For FILE store type, this is the root directory
-    -mc,  --max_channels <number>    Max number of channels (aka subjects, topics, etc...)
-    -msu, --max_subs <number>        Max number of subscriptions per channel
-    -mm,  --max_msgs <number>        Max number of messages per channel
-    -mb,  --max_bytes <number>       Max messages total size per channel
+    -mc,  --max_channels <number>    Max number of channels (0 for unlimited)
+    -msu, --max_subs <number>        Max number of subscriptions per channel (0 for unlimited)
+    -mm,  --max_msgs <number>        Max number of messages per channel (0 for unlimited)
+    -mb,  --max_bytes <number>       Max messages total size per channel (0 for unlimited)
+    -ma,  --max_age <seconds>        Max duration a message can be stored ("0s" for unlimited)
     -ns,  --nats_server <url>        Connect to this external NATS Server (embedded otherwise)
+    -sc,  --stan_config <file>       Streaming server configuration file
+
+Streaming Server File Store Options:
+    --file_compact_enabled           Enable file compaction
+    --file_compact_frag              File fragmentation threshold for compaction
+    --file_compact_interval <int>    Minimum interval (in seconds) between file compactions
+    --file_compact_min_size <int>    Minimum file size for compaction
+    --file_buffer_size <int>         File buffer size (in bytes)
+    --file_crc                       Enable file CRC-32 checksum
+    --file_crc_poly <int>            Polynomial used to make the table used for CRC-32 checksum
+    --file_sync                      Enable File.Sync on Flush
+    --file_cache                     Enable messages caching
